Description

Junmai sake that uses 100 % of rice from Ayagawa -cho, Kagawa Prefecture. In order to leave the flavor of rice firmly, the rice polished rice rime at 80 % has been reduced to 80 %. It is a rich sake with a condensed rice feeling. In particular, the compatibility with spicy dishes such as meat dishes is outstanding.

Ayakiku Shuzo Co.,Ltd

Kagawa
It is a sake brewery that has been working hard to make local rice and water from the founding. The warehouse is also designated as a tangible cultural property in Kagawa Prefecture, and still remains as it is.
Est.1790
